Bush pruning services involve carefully trimming and shaping shrubs, bushes, and small trees to promote healthy growth and improve their appearance. This process typically includes removing dead, damaged, or overgrown branches to prevent disease and pest issues. Proper pruning encourages better airflow within the plant, reducing the risk of fungal infections and decay. Additionally, shaping bushes can enhance the overall aesthetic of a property, making it look well-maintained and inviting.

These services help address common problems such as overgrown or unruly bushes that can block pathways, windows, or views. Overgrown shrubs may also attract pests or become a hiding place for rodents and insects. Pruning can prevent branches from encroaching on structures or power lines, reducing potential damage or safety hazards. Regular trimming can also stimulate new growth, keeping plants vigorous and resilient against harsh weather conditions.

The overview below groups typical Bush Pruning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Gig Harbor,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small Tree Trimming - Basic pruning of smaller branches typically costs between $100 and $300 for many routine jobs. Most projects fall within this range, especially for maintenance work on young or small trees. Larger, more intricate trimming can increase the price, but routine jobs are generally affordable.

Medium Tree Pruning - For moderate-sized trees requiring more extensive trimming, costs usually range from $300 to $800. Many local contractors handle these projects regularly within this band, though more complex or taller trees may push costs higher.

Large Tree Pruning - Larger or mature trees needing significant pruning often range from $800 to $2,500. Projects of this size are less common but can include shaping or hazard reduction for large trees in residential or commercial properties.

Full Tree Removal - Complete removal of a tree, including stump grinding, often costs $1,000 to $5,000 or more depending on size and location. Many projects fall into the middle range, but very large or hard-to-access trees can lead to higher costs for local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
